About the episode
In this episode, I’m talking about something we don’t hear enough in tech: what happens after a layoff—emotionally, professionally, and personally. I’m sharing what it was like to be promoted and let go in the same month, the silence that followed, and how I rebuilt from it.
If you’ve ever questioned your value after getting laid off, or felt totally alone in it, this one’s for you.
What’s inside:
• The dissonance of being promoted and laid off in the same month
• The emotional impact of post-layoff silence from teammates
• What the job search really felt like
• What I’m learning from the experience and what’s next for me
